Press And Go False Nails Review

 Press And Go False Nails Review

My new obsession is false nails now I have to admit I have always been terrified of them. But I wanted to follow up on my nail polish review with a false nail review. I am scared of the glue because my nails are already terribly brittle and I don’t not want the glue to make them even worse. So I found a solution to this.

I am in Singapore at the moment and I was just having a little look around the shops and noticed Press And Go. They caught my eye because of the pretty colours and they advertised that they lasted seven days. Press And Go in the UK and America is called Impress-On manicure: made by Broadway Nails. They are false plastic nails that do not require glue that’s what’s so appealing about them. I tested these nails out for you to see how they fare. And overall I am so happy with this product and I highly recommend these to anyone who does not like glue on false nails but love the look it gives you.

Look Feel and Durability

I wore fake nails years ago when I was fourteen I only wore them for a bit because I was so active in school that I found it hard to do things with them on. I also had a dreadful experience is art class where one of them ripped off my own nail. These nails did feel strange at first and I was worried they were going to fall off but they are very sturdy. Once you feel comfortable and get used to them, you are able to do things normally again. The only thing I am still struggling with is tying up my hair. You do have to make sure you pick a good size otherwise the nails don’t last and look more fake. It advertises they last a week but if you look at the small print it says your nails have to be medium length if you get that size. I also took a shower with the nails and they held up strong one nails became slightly lose so I simply pulled it off and replaced it. The nails look really pretty like you just came form a nail salon and I feel like I have perfect celebrity nails like Khloe Kardashian my nail idol.

Application

With regards to putting them on it is so easy! Takes less time then painting them. You peal off the plastic tab and stick it on your nails. They come with 12 sizes and 24 nails so there will definitely be some that will fit you and some spare. It also comes with an alcohol wipe to clean the oil off your nails and a cute little nail file to fix up the shape and any sticking out plastic that they have on the top. I placed mine on the wrong way round with the oval side at the top of my nails because I prefer rounded nails. I think this looks great but it makes them less strong as not all the glue is on your finger and one of mine fell off in the hour. I then wore them again the right way round and this is my third day and they are still going strong.

 Overall Thoughts  

 These nails are great they feel very strong and look stunning I feel very feminine with them on and want to go out and show them off, no one has to know they are fake. Something about long manicured nails looks so classy. I really recommend these nails too all of you out there its truly a great product and saves you having to paint your nails every three days.

The Price

I bought these in Singapore and they were 20% off so they were $10.30 that’s £4.84. But in England they are a bit more expensive around seven pounds depending on where you buy them, I did some research and found Boots and Amazon sold the nails but they are called Impress-on. I was really happy with the price here for what you get even though in England they are more expensive it is worth the money I cannot stress that enough!

Nail Polish Review

Featuring: OPI, China Glaze and Topshop Matte

Hello lovely’s my new obsession is nail polish,

I am so jelly of all those girls I see with lovely shiny manicured fingernails, I think it can add such a cute pop of colour to any outfit. Unfortunately I have super dry brittle nails. But I thought non the less I shall still test out some polishes for you girlies.

Before I wrote this some research like the good little student I am and OPI seems to be one of the best nail polish bands out there, I have also had several manicures done professionally with OPI and it has lasted a week and that is amazing for me!

OPI Nail Polish

My favorite of the five has to be the blue it is such a pretty colour and I find it matches easily with all my daily outfits and adds a little pop. The two pinks were lovely the bright pink is very intense and great for a night out, I like the lighter pink but it is a little pale for me. It would however, work well for work or even for school as its quite subtle but very pretty.

The two glitter polishes I am not a fan of it made my nails feel very rough and they are very difficult to remove. They look very cool and fun but I found the red stained my fingers and it took me a really long tome to get it off and having yucky red stained nails is never cute. On the plus side the glitter lasted a lot longer about five days and that’s always great because I get so lazy with my nails.

OPI is a really good brand of nail polish it offers a wide variety of colours and their website is amazing and they have new neon shade that I thought looked awesome! It is very easy to apply I liked the brush it was a great thickness. The polish dries properly within about five minutes unlike some nail polish that takes an hour and then you smudge it! The colour lasted me three days before it started to chip and come off of course this will be different for everyone but I was rather pleased with that.

The added expense defiantly adds extra value! The bottle is a good size and I believe would last a very long time. I will defiantly be going out and buying some more vibrant colours, just walking into Sephora I wanted to buy them all, so stunning.

I give this product a 8/10

I thought I would compare OPI to other nail polishes to see the quality difference. So the other two brands I chose to compare it to were China Glaze and Topshop Matte.

  China Glaze

So this brand I did not go out and buy brand new I will admit I have had it for about a month as I was sent it as a sample in the Bella Box. When I got it I was very excited the colour was a pale turquoise I also thought it was very sweet they provided such a big bottle in my sample box. But I found the polish has almost solidified in the bottle and I could not paint smoothly onto my nails and it left a horrible gritty texture on my nails so I took it right off. So not very happy with that but it may be because it’s a sample. I’m not complaining though free stuff is always great I was just a little disappointed with this polish quality.

I give this product 4/10 - OPI over China Glaze any day!

Topshop Matte

I love Topshop it is my favorite shop everything in there is amazing. Except their matte nail polish. I went with matte because I have never seen that before and thought it would be really edgy. The stuff is horrible to put on all gloopy and it feels really strange I loved the colour but not the over all result on my nails. I also found the brush extremely hard to work with and I could not smoothly apply the polish to my nails and it left them streaky. Although I did not like the matte I love Topshop in general so I will be going out to purchase a normal polish to see what that’s like.

I give this product 5/10

Price

OPI: £11.95

China glaze: £7.00 from Beauty Bay - Just a side note Beauty Bay is an amazing site offering products at a cheaper price and they ship world wide for free!

Topshop: £5.00
